Gen II names new CFO

The fund admin’s former finance chief is now senior leader of the firm’s management company service business.

Private capital fund administrator Gen II Fund Services named Marlene Pelage as its new chief financial officer.

Pelage joins Gen II from advertising agency IPG Mediabrands, where she was global CFO. She takes over for Phil Bruno, who is now head of Gen II’s Management Company Services business.

Gen II said that business has grown substantially, which has necessitated adding a senior leader to the team, a role Bruno requested. The firm said it will be hiring additional management company team members to accommodate the growth of the business line.

Pelage has more than 30 years experience in the financial services industry. Before her IPG Mediabrands stint, she was CFO at Charles Schwab Bank. Pelage also spent more than a decade at Credit Agricole Bank, where she held positions including credit analyst and risk manager.
